Форум сайта python.su
0
Всем привет!
Ребенок 13-ти лет не имеет абсолютно никаких представлений и познаний в программированнии. Т.е. мозг совершенно свободен для загрузки для правильных данных. Прошу совета у опытных программистов на Питоне: какова наилучшая последовательность действий, для того, чтобы парень начал потихоньку осваивать питон?
Офлайн
253
0. Познакомить с ровесниками которые уже освоили питон.
1. Если не умеет на уровне командной строки общаться с компьютером то надо начать с этого.
2. Следующее - понимание устройства компьютера. Архитектура процессора, память шина периферийные устройства.
3. Хорошее и простое IDE в котором видно все потроха, но без перегрузки деталями пакетов. Типа pyscripter, spyder, возможно http://ipython.org/notebook.html я с ним правда не работал.
4. Наличие задачек.
Можно попробовать начать с http://vpython.org/ По крайней мере понятно что происходит.
Думаю что путь сильно индивидуален. Интерес к программировании может возникнуть по совершенно неожиданному поводу.
У тех детей с которыми я общался решаемые питоном задачи были совершенно разные. Решение математических головоломок, создание сайтов (может питон не самый простой путь для этого). Решение домашних заданий. Создание криптографических систем. Сбор данных обработка фотографий, управление роботами. И многое многое другое.
p.s.
Не факт что освоение программирования в 13 лет это вообще хорошая идея. Думаю это имеет смысл если ребенок сам хочет этим заниматься.
Не факт что питон хороший выбор для первоначального знакомства. Я бы начал с пары C + wolfram mathematica . Правда ими заинтересовать сложнее.
Пишите в личку, может подберутся проекты которые вам подойдут.
Отредактировано doza_and (Сен. 21, 2015 23:27:11)
Офлайн